IT Rollout Support in Phoenix — Execution Over Promises

Multi-site rollout programs in the Phoenix metro need a local execution layer that doesn't require babysitting — show up, execute the defined scope, document it, and close the work.

Rollout programs break down at the field execution layer more often than at the planning layer. The scope exists. The schedule exists. The remote support team is available. The gap is a local technician who can execute the site work consistently across a multi-site deployment without creating follow-up work for the program team.

What rollout execution requires from a Phoenix field partner

Consistent arrival within the scheduled window, scope execution without deviation from the provided playbook, real-time communication when site conditions don't match the pre-work, and structured closeout documentation that lets the program team mark the site complete. What it doesn't require is an escalation chain for every routine field decision.

Remediation and revisit work

Post-rollout remediation — revisiting sites where the initial execution was incomplete, where hardware was missed, or where the closeout documentation is insufficient — is a defined service area.
